The Origins of Dionysus

According to Greek mythology, Dionysus was born from the union of the god Zeus and the mortal woman Semele. His mother was destroyed by the sight of Zeus’ true form, and Dionysus was rescued and sewn into Zeus’ thigh until he was ready to be born. His birth made him a unique and powerful figure in the Greek pantheon.

The Many Faces of Dionysus

Dionysus was known as a god of duality, representing both the light and dark sides of human nature. He was associated with wine and revelry, but also with fertility and the cycle of life and death. He was a god of the wilderness and the hunt, as well as a patron of the arts. These different roles and facets of his personality made him a complex and intriguing character.

The Significance of Ritual Madness

One of the most interesting aspects of Dionysus’ personality was his association with madness. In Greek culture, madness was seen as a way to connect with the divine. By entering into a state of ritual madness, followers of Dionysus believed they could experience the god’s presence and commune with him on a deeper level. This aspect of his personality has fascinated scholars and artists for centuries.
